The ace Cliff Lee is on the brink of joining an already beefed up pitching staff. After last night’s game verse the Yankees, the Mariners lowered there demands on Cliff Lee. There are other teams possibly brewing a counter trade but the Mariners seem to like what they are getting. The Yankees are to trade the #4 prospect this year catcher Jesus Montero, and second base propsect David Adams. Another prospect or player might be added as well. Cliff Lee is expected to pitch against the Yankees today unless the trade is agreed upon today. The Minnesota Twins, New York Mets, Cincinnati Reds, and Texas Rangers were all interested in Lee.
